  • Patent number: 7981677
    Abstract: Compositions related to the quantitative trait locus 6 (QTL6) in maize and methods for their use are provided. The compositions are novel molecular marker loci that are genetically linked with QTL6 and which are associated with increased oil content and/or increased oleic acid content and/or an increased oleic acid/linoleic acid ratio of a plant or plant part thereof. These novel markers are characterized by the presence of at least one polymorphism relative to the corresponding marker locus from the QTL6 region of non-high-oil, non-high-oleic acid maize plants. In some embodiments, the novel marker loci comprise coding sequence for a maize DGAT1-2 polypeptide or biologically active variant thereof.

  • Patent number: 7937183
    Abstract: A molded-component characteristic estimation device that estimates the stress-strain curve of each portion of a molded-component includes a storage unit that stores correlation data showing the correlation between solidification time and mechanical characteristics of a material for the molded-component; and a controller that estimates solidification time of each portion of the molded-component using a shape model of the molded-component, calculates a mechanical characteristic value of each portion based on the correlation data and the estimated solidification time, and estimates the stress-strain curve of each portion of the molded-component based on the calculated mechanical characteristic value. With this device, the stress-strain curve of each portion of the molded-component is estimated without actual measurement.

  • Patent number: 7928296
    Abstract: Compositions and methods related to transgenic glyphosate/ALS inhibitor-tolerant maize plants are provided. Specifically, the present invention provides maize plants having a DP-098140-6 event which imparts tolerance to glyphosate and at least one ALS-inhibiting herbicide. The maize plant harboring the DP-098140-6 event at the recited chromosomal location comprises genomic/transgene junctions having at least the polynucleotide sequence of SEQ ID NO:5 and/or 6. The characterization of the genomic insertion site of the DP-098140-6 event provides for an enhanced breeding efficiency and enables the use of molecular markers to track the transgene insert in the breeding populations and progeny thereof. Various methods and compositions for the identification, detection, and use of the maize DP-098140-6 events are provided.

  • Publication number: 20090261752
    Abstract: A ballast comprising a first input terminal, a second input terminal, a switch circuit, and a plurality of lamp sets is provided. The switch circuit comprises a first switch and a second switch connected with the first one. The switches are connected with the first and second input terminals respectively. The lamp sets are connected in parallel with each other and have an arrangement sequence. Each of the lamp sets is coupled to the first and second switches and comprises a first lamp having a first filament. The filaments are connected in series according to the arrangement order so that at least one junction is formed in the at least one connection point. The first one of the first filaments is coupled to the first switch. The last one of the first filaments is coupled to the second switch. Thereby, the ballast can be implemented by less internal connection terminals and leads.

  • Publication number: 20090243508
    Abstract: A ballast circuit is provided. The ballast circuit comprises a first lamp set, a second lamp set, a detection circuit, and a latch circuit. The first lamp set comprises a first inductor and a plurality of containing areas. The second lamp set comprises a second inductor and at least one containing area. The detection circuit is configured to receive a direct current (DC) voltage and coupled to the containing areas of the first and second lamp sets so that the detection circuit, the first inductor, the second inductor, and a plurality of lamps contained in the containing areas are in a series connection and generate a first signal. The latch circuit is coupled to the detection circuit and configured to selectively start in response to the first signal.

  • Publication number: 20080301842
    Abstract: This invention relates to an isolated nucleic acid fragment encoding a RNA-directed RNA polymerase. The invention also relates to the construction of a chimeric gene encoding all or a substantial portion of the RNA-directed RNA polymerase, in sense or antisense orientation, wherein expression of the chimeric gene results in production of altered levels of the RNA-directed RNA polymerase in a transformed host cell.
